Download NowNEW DELHI: The Uttar Pradesh Madhyamik Shiksha Parishad (UPMSP) has announced the Class 10, or High School, and Class 12, or inter, exam improvement and compartment exam dates. This UP board Class 10, 12 improvement and compartment exam will be held on July 15. While the UP board Class 10 improvement and compartment exams will be held between 8 am and 11:15 am, the Uttar Pradesh Class 12 compartment and improvement exam will be conducted from 2 pm to 5:15 pm.

The Class 10 High School exams were held between February 16 and March 3, while UP board Class 12 inter exams were held from February 16 to March 4 and the results have been declared on April 24. Students who have failed to score the minimum marks in one or two subjects will now be able to appear for the compartment exams.
According to the guidelines issued by the Madjyamik Shiksha Parishad, the UP board Class 10 and Class 12 improvement and compartment exam takers have been asked to reach the UP exam centres 45 minutes prior to the exam time.
The overall pass percentage of UP board high school result stood at 89.78%, while it was 75.52% for UP inter results 2023.
